The PCF8584T/2,512 is a versatile silicon-gate CMOS integrated circuit from NXP Semiconductors. It serves as an interface controller between the most popular serial I2C-bus and microcontrollers or microprocessors. This component is designed to provide a seamless communication bridge and is particularly suitable for applications where the microcontroller does not have an in-built I2C interface or where additional interfaces are required.
Key Features
- Compatibility: The device is fully compatible with the I2C-bus standard, supporting both 100 kHz (Standard-mode) and 400 kHz (Fast-mode) data transfer rates.
- Operating Voltage: It operates at a voltage range of 2.5V to 6V, making it suitable for low voltage applications and compatible with various logic levels.
- Package Type: Encased in a small outline package (SO16), the PCF8584T/2,512 is designed for space-efficient PCB layout and is ideal for compact electronic assemblies.
- Parallel-Bus Interface: The device features an 8-bit quasi-bidirectional I/O port for parallel-bus to serial-bus conversion and vice versa.
- Interrupt Function: An interrupt output is available to indicate the presence of incoming data on the I2C-bus, which helps in optimizing the microcontroller's response time.
